首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为什么当我点击按钮时,它的样式会发生变化?

当你点击按钮时,它的样式会发生变化的原因是因为按钮的样式在点击事件中被修改了。这通常是通过在按钮的点击事件处理函数中使用JavaScript或其他前端框架来实现的。

具体来说,当你点击按钮时,浏览器会触发按钮的点击事件。在点击事件处理函数中,你可以使用JavaScript来修改按钮的样式,例如改变按钮的背景色、文字颜色、边框样式等。这可以通过修改按钮的CSS类名或直接修改按钮的样式属性来实现。

在前端开发中,常见的实现按钮点击样式变化的方法有以下几种:

  1. 使用CSS类名切换:在按钮的点击事件处理函数中,通过添加或移除CSS类名来改变按钮的样式。你可以定义不同的CSS类名来表示不同的按钮状态,例如"active"表示按钮被点击后的样式,"disabled"表示按钮被禁用时的样式等。
  2. 直接修改样式属性:在按钮的点击事件处理函数中,直接修改按钮的样式属性,例如使用JavaScript的style属性来改变按钮的背景色、文字颜色等。
  3. 使用前端框架:如果你使用了像React、Vue.js等前端框架,它们通常提供了更方便的方法来处理按钮点击样式变化。例如,你可以使用React的状态管理来控制按钮的样式,或者使用Vue.js的动态绑定来实现按钮样式的变化。

按钮点击样式变化的应用场景非常广泛,例如在表单提交时显示提交状态、在导航菜单中标记当前选中的按钮、在交互式网页中改变按钮的外观以提供视觉反馈等。

对于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体的云计算品牌商,我无法给出具体的推荐链接。但腾讯云作为一家知名的云计算服务提供商,提供了丰富的云计算产品和解决方案,你可以通过访问腾讯云官方网站来了解更多相关信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券